If setup keywords and description for each products and topics, this  works only for products
for topics work only general SEO setup(keywords,description)
But we need different keywords for each page
What we need setup for this ?
12 years ago
It works fine. But it works only when you open an entire topic page (for example, http://www.yourStore.com/t/aboutus). It'll not work if topic is a part of some other page (for example, home page welcome text)
12 years ago
How can we fix this ?
12 years ago
1. Open \Presentation\Nop.Web\Views\Topic\TopicBlock.cshtml file
2. Add the following code right after "@using Nop.Web.Models.Topics"
@{
    if (!Model.IsPasswordProtected)
    {
        Html.AddTitleParts(!String.IsNullOrEmpty(Model.MetaTitle) ? Model.MetaTitle : Model.Title);
        Html.AddMetaDescriptionParts(Model.MetaDescription);
        Html.AddMetaKeywordParts(Model.MetaKeywords);
    }
}

My code is for 2.X versions. And you're using 1.X.

1. Open \Modules\Topics.ascx.cs file
2. Copy the following code in BindData method

if (!String.IsNullOrEmpty(this.LocalizedTopic.MetaDescription))
   SEOHelper.RenderMetaTag(this.Page, "description", this.LocalizedTopic.MetaDescription, true);
if (!String.IsNullOrEmpty(this.LocalizedTopic.MetaKeywords))
   SEOHelper.RenderMetaTag(this.Page, "keywords", this.LocalizedTopic.MetaKeywords, true);


P.S. Don't forget to recompile the solution
